Introduction: The Growing Importance of Mobile in B2B Environments

The perception that business-to-business (B2B) websites are mainly accessed through desktops is quickly fading. With the increasing use of mobile devices in professional settings, mobile friendly website design has become essential for B2B websites. In fact, recent studies show that more than 70% of B2B searches are conducted on mobile devices, and decision-makers frequently use smartphones and tablets for research, communication, and even purchasing decisions.

For B2B companies, a responsive web design is no longer a nice-to-have feature—it’s a critical component for engaging potential clients, providing a seamless user experience, and driving conversions. In this article, we’ll explore why mobile-friendly design is essential for B2B websites and how it can directly impact business growth.

Key Design Features for B2B Mobile Websites

  1. Responsive Layouts

B2B buyers are often multitasking and may access your website from a variety of devices throughout their workday. A responsive web design company ensures that your website automatically adapts to different screen sizes, providing a consistent experience across smartphones, tablets, and desktops.

Responsive layouts are particularly important for B2B websites that have detailed product catalogs, service descriptions, or complex pricing structures. By allowing content to scale fluidly across devices, B2B companies can ensure that users can access information easily, regardless of the device they are using.

  1. Mobile-Optimized Forms

Lead generation is a top priority for B2B websites, and forms play a key role in capturing valuable information from potential clients. However, lengthy, difficult-to-navigate forms can discourage mobile users from completing inquiries. A mobile friendly website design simplifies form submission by reducing the number of fields and making input elements touch-friendly.

Consider enabling autofill options, using large input fields, and breaking long forms into multiple steps to improve completion rates. An easy-to-navigate form optimized for mobile devices can significantly increase lead generation.

  1. Touch-Friendly Navigation and Menus

On mobile devices, navigation menus must be simple and easy to use. B2B websites typically have complex site structures with multiple product or service categories, which can overwhelm users on smaller screens. A mobile friendly website design simplifies navigation by using touch-friendly elements, such as a collapsible "hamburger" menu.

Prioritize intuitive navigation by keeping menus clean and using large touch targets that prevent accidental clicks. This ensures that B2B buyers can quickly find the information they need without frustration, improving user experience and engagement.

  1. Fast-Loading Pages

Speed is a critical factor in the success of a mobile friendly website design, especially for B2B users who are often short on time. Slow-loading pages can frustrate decision-makers and lead to high bounce rates. Google also prioritizes fast-loading websites in its search rankings, making speed optimization important for SEO as well.

To improve page speed, focus on optimizing images, using lightweight code, and leveraging content delivery networks (CDNs) to ensure fast access across regions. By reducing load times, B2B companies can enhance the user experience and increase the likelihood of conversions.

How Responsiveness Impacts Lead Generation

B2B companies rely heavily on their websites for lead generation, and responsive web design directly influences how effectively a site can capture leads. Here’s how responsiveness improves lead generation for B2B websites:

  1. Better Mobile Engagement

As B2B buyers increasingly use mobile devices to conduct research, a mobile friendly website design helps keep them engaged throughout the buyer’s journey. Whether they are downloading a whitepaper, signing up for a webinar, or requesting a product demo, users need to be able to perform these actions seamlessly on their mobile devices.

A responsive site ensures that all elements, from CTAs to forms, function well on mobile, making it easier for users to engage with content and provide their information. The more user-friendly the experience, the more likely visitors are to become leads.

  1. Simplified User Journey

B2B purchasing decisions often involve multiple stakeholders, and decision-makers typically conduct research over several stages before contacting a company. A responsive web design simplifies the user journey by allowing visitors to access and consume content on the go. Whether they are reading case studies, comparing products, or evaluating pricing, a seamless mobile experience ensures they can gather the information they need efficiently.

By removing barriers to accessing content, a mobile-friendly site helps nurture leads and encourages them to take the next step in the buying process, such as scheduling a consultation or requesting a proposal.

  1. Higher Conversion Rates

A well-optimized mobile friendly website design can lead to higher conversion rates, as it reduces friction for mobile users. B2B buyers who find your site difficult to navigate or too slow to load on their devices are more likely to abandon their inquiries. On the other hand, a responsive design that adapts to mobile screens ensures that users can easily take action, leading to higher conversion rates for forms, demos, and inquiries.

Mobile-Friendly Design and SEO for B2B Websites

SEO plays a critical role in the success of B2B websites, as many potential clients begin their research through search engines. A mobile friendly website design directly impacts SEO by improving site performance and user experience—two key factors in search engine ranking algorithms.

  1. Improved Mobile Search Rankings

With Google’s mobile-first indexing, B2B websites that are not mobile-friendly are likely to see lower rankings in search results. A responsive web design ensures that the website is optimized for mobile, increasing the chances of ranking higher for relevant search queries.

For B2B companies, this means better visibility for potential clients searching for products, services, or solutions. Higher search rankings lead to increased organic traffic and more opportunities for lead generation.

  1. Better Engagement Metrics

Engagement metrics, such as time spent on site, bounce rate, and pages per session, are important signals that search engines use to determine the quality of a website. A mobile friendly website design improves these metrics by providing a better user experience on mobile devices. Users are more likely to spend time browsing and engaging with content when the site is easy to navigate and loads quickly.

  1. Local SEO for B2B Businesses

For B2B companies that rely on local clients, mobile friendly website design is essential for local SEO. Many users conduct local searches on mobile devices, and Google prioritizes mobile-friendly sites in these results. By optimizing for mobile, B2B companies can improve their local search visibility and attract more inquiries from nearby businesses.
